PAMACC News Growing antimicrobial resistance linked to discharge of drugs and particular chemicals into the environment is one of the most worrying health threats today, according to new research from UN Environment that highlights emerging challenges and solutions in the environmental space.Launched during the United Nations Environment Assembly at UN Environment headquarters in Nairobi, The Frontiers Report looks at six areas: the environmental dimension of antimicrobial resistance; nanomaterials, marine protected areas, sand and dust storms, off-grid solar solutions, and environmental displacement.Of the issues considered, the report finds that the role of the environment in the emergence and spread of resistance to antimicrobials is particularly concerning.“The warning here is truly frightening: we could be spurring the development of ferocious superbugs through ignorance and carelessness,” said UN Environment chief Erik Solheim. “Studies have already linked the misuse of antibiotics in humans and agriculture over the last several decades to increasing resistance, but the role of the environment and pollution has received little attention.“This needs priority action right now, or else we run the risk of allowing resistance to occur through the back door, with potentially terrifying consequences.”Antimicrobial resistance occurs when a microorganism evolves to resist the effects of an antimicrobial agent. Globally about 700,000 people die of resistant infections every year because available antimicrobial drugs have become less effective at killing the resistant pathogens.There is clear evidence that the release into the environment of antimicrobial compounds in effluents from households, hospitals and pharmaceutical facilities, and in agricultural run-off, combined with direct contact between natural bacterial communities and discharged resistant bacteria, is driving bacterial evolution and the emergence of more resistant strains.Once consumed, most antibiotic drugs are excreted un-metabolized along with resistant bacteria – up to 80 per cent of consumed antibiotics, according to the report. This is a growing problem, since human antibiotic use increased 36 per cent this century, and antibiotic use in livestock is predicted to increase 67 per cent by 2030. Additionally, up to 75 per cent of antibiotics used in aquaculture may be lost into the surrounding environment.Wastewater treatment facilities cannot remove all antibiotics and resistant bacteria, and in fact may be hot-spots for antimicrobial resistance. There is evidence showing that multi-drug resistant bacteria are prevalent in marine waters and sediments close to aquaculture, industrial and municipal discharges.Solving the problem will mean tackling the use and disposal of antibiotic pharmaceuticals as well as the release of antimicrobial drugs, relevant contaminants and resistant bacteria into the environment, the report says.The report also considers five other emerging issues.Nanomaterials: Applying the Precautionary PrincipleThe global nanomaterials market is expected to grow 20.7 per cent annually, and reach US$ 55 billion by 2022. There is a serious risk that we do not understand enough about the long-term effects of nanomaterials to use them safely. PAMACC News UNEA-3's Opening plenary UNEA-3's Opening plenary Over 4,000 stakeholders today converged on the green terrains of the UN office in Nairobi, Kenya to witness the opening ceremony of the 3rd United Nations Environment Assembly (UNEA3). This year’s edition of the assembly, which is the highest –level decision-making body on the environment, aspires to consider new policies, innovations and financing capable of steering the world “Towards a Pollution-Free Planet.” The UNEA-3 brings together governments, entrepreneurs, and activists who will share ideas and commit to taking positive action against the menace of pollution. UNEA-3 aims to deliver a number of tangible commitments to end the pollution of air, land, waterways, and oceans, and to safely manage chemicals and waste, including a negotiated long-term programme of action against pollution that is linked to the Sustainable Development Goals (SDGs). The High-Level Segment of UNEA-3, which will take place from 5-6 December, is also expected to endorse a political declaration on pollution, aimed at outlining policy measures for, inter alia: addressing pollution to protect human health while protecting the developmental aspirations of current and future generations. The ministerial segment will debut the interactive ‘Leadership Dialogues,’ aimed at providing participants with an opportunity for high-level engagement and discussion on how to achieve a pollution-free planet. Other UNEA-3 outcomes will include voluntary commitments by governments, private sector entities and civil society organizations to address pollution, and the ‘#BeatPollution Pledge,’ a collection of individual commitments to clean up the planet. Discussions at UNEA-3 will draw on a background report by the UNEP Executive Director, titled ‘Towards a Pollution-Free Planet.’ The Report explores the latest evidence, as well as responses and gaps in addressing pollution challenges, and outlines opportunities that the 2030 Agenda presents to accelerate action on tackling pollution. Welcoming delegates to the assembly, Prof. Judy Wakhungu, Kenya’s Cabinet Secretary for Environment and Natural Resources, declared that the assembly’s focus on beating pollution is very timely as pollution increases with every effort to provide services to our citizens. “It is time, the world addressed this challenge without delay and agree on a common goal as a pollution-free planet cannot be achieved without working together,” she said. The environment is our responsibility; it is the source of our well-being. The fate of our world depends on the quality of the care we give it,” Prof Wakhungu added. “Our collective goal must be to embrace ways to reduce pollution drastically,” said Dr. Edgar Gutiérrez, Minister of Environment and Energy of Costa Rica and the President of the 2017 assembly. “Only through stronger collective action, beginning in Nairobi this week, can we start cleaning up the planet globally and save countless lives.” New report on the environment According to a new UN Environment report, everyone on earth is affected by pollution. The report entitled “Executive Director’s Report: Towards a Pollution-Free Planet” is the meeting’s basis for defining the problems and laying out new action areas. A framework aimed at expanding the frontiers of African women's involvement in renewable energy is to be launched tomorrow in Nairobi, Kenya.The framework, which seeks to reduce the access to energy deficit suffered by African women, is an initiative of United Nations Environment Programme (UNEP) in collaboration with UN Women, the African Union and the Pan African Parliament.In attendance at today's panel sessions on "innovative solutions to empower African women in energy sector" and "the implementation of of the Libreville outcome statement" were representatives of UN agencies, African Union and its organs, development partners, regional economic commissions, private sector, women entrepreneurs, scientists and African civil society groups led by the Pan African Climate Justice Alliance (PACJA).Dr Joanes Atela of the African Center for Technology Studies said over 70 per cent of Africans don’t have access to clean and sustainable energy, adding that this energy poverty is driven by economic poverty.“There is a close relationship between access to energy and socio-economic development,” he said.Dr Atela noted that women are at the center of energy needs in Africa, adding that women’s needs are much more critical in national and regional development.Panelists and participants identified access to finance, high interest rates, absence of enabling policies and poor implementation of existing policies as some of the challenges facing African women in the energy sector.African women's involvement in decision-making and policy processes in the energy sector remains very low in spite of increased focus on the sector.According to experts, African women disproportionately bear the burden of energy poverty as they face significant health and safety risks from household air pollution, heavy fuel loads and lack of lighting.Women, experts agree, can become powerful agents of change in the transition to clean energy by assuming roles in sustainable energy entrepreneurship. They can also become essential drivers in avoiding future emissions by actively contributing to climate change mitigation.Some of the solutions the framework seeks to provide include investing and promoting clean energy and energy efficiency; innovative financing schemes; and education, research and development.Others are technology development and transfer; partnership opportunities to finance innovation; policy harmonisation; institutional and legal measures and reforms. The framework is expected to also tackle issues of land and environment degradation, pollution, social inequality and poor legislations.Today's sessions acknowledged the urgency in building synergies on sustainable access to finance, leveraging on cross-cutting policies where technology and finance can work together; and building the capacity of institutions that are good in generating data that can influence policies.The framework will be launched on Sunday the 3rd of December 2017 ahead of the UN Environment Assembly, the world's highest-level decision-making body on the environment, which will hold in Nairobi, Kenya, from 4-6 December 2017.
NAIROBI, Kenya (PAMACC News) - A Swedish development agency has released a challenge fund worth $48 million to help over 50 private companies with innovative ideas reach the market with various off-grid power products and clean cooking solutions for poor rural families in seven African countries. The Sweden International Development Cooperation Agency (SIDA), on November 30, 2017 signed an agreement with the Africa Enterprise Challenge Fund (AECF), through which companies in target countries will submit their business proposals for vetting, starting from June 2018.“The idea is that companies supported (by this initiative) are (being) prepared to take risks, which they otherwise would not take,” said Anna Jardfelt, the Swedish Ambassador to Kenya, adding that successful companies must provide at least 50 % of the proposed budget.The initiative known as Renewable Energy, Adaptation and Climate Change Technology (REACT) will see small and medium size companies receive up to $1.5 million grant each to implement projects that will largely benefit women and children in Burkina Faso, Ethiopia, Kenya, Liberia, Mali, Mozambique and Zimbabwe.“We hope that the new business models developed in East Africa, providing electricity to millions of people off the national grid, will rapidly be taken up in Liberia and generally in West Africa, promoting learning across the continent,” said Elisabeth Hårleman, the SIDA Head of Development Cooperation – Liberia. The background to REACT is that around 510 million people, who form 60% of the population in Sub-Saharan Africa do not have access to electricity and are forced to rely on karoseene, fire wood or batteries – solutions that are expensive, unreliable and environmentally unsustainable.According to Victor Ndiege, the Portfolio Manager for REACT, it is evident that the population without electricity will increase steadily until at least 2025. “To worsen the scenario is the high cost of grid extension to remote areas of the continent,” he said.Studies have shown that African households and small businesses spend over $17 billion on lighting, mainly kerosene, with many households spending up to 30 percent of their disposable income on fuel purchase.Studies have further demonstrated that wood and charcoal make up about 90 percent of the primary energy supply in Sub Saharan Africa, presenting environmental and livelihood challenges as nearly 4 million hectares of forest are lost each year, adding to the degradation of water catchments and soil erosion.The REACT programme therefore targets scalable renewable energy technologies in hydropower, solar energy, biomass and wind generation.“Although the private sector has had some success in developing business models and technologies to address these issues, they still face high risk and market failures that limit innovation and slow down the scale-up of proven business models and technologies,” said Ndiege.
